Aachen - INFORM GmbH, a leading global provider of intelligent optimization solutions in the aviation sector, supports the Aicher Group's mobility service for passengers with reduced mobility (PRM) at Munich Airport (MUC). With task assignments on the day of operation, the GroundStar RealTime software solution ensures a smooth process in the daily coordination of all PRM-related tasks.

The Aicher Group executes approximately 1,600 services daily at MUC Airport. For example, the employees take wheelchair passengers to their departure gate, pick them up from the aircraft upon arrival, and accompany them to the baggage belt, car or hotel. These services require efficient coordination not only of the 250 employees, but also of the associated 91 vehicles such as minibuses, e-cars and lift trucks.  This is especially important in the case of unforeseen ad hoc requests that are part of the daily business. The mutual contract signature seals the already launched project and brings the preparations for the implementation of the new software into the next phase.

As early as the end of March 2022, Aicher Group plans to coordinate its mobility service at MUC Airport with INFORM's GroundStar (GS) RealTime Staff & Equipment software. GS RealTime is precisely tailored to an airport environment in order to comply with the Service Level Agreements (SLAs), even with constant changes. Among other things, new incoming service requests are dispatched in real time and transmitted to employees’ mobile devices at the airport, thereby making optimal use of available resources. With quick and simple inputs, orders can be confirmed and progress recorded. Also, boarding pass information can be read directly from the passenger.
